5.3 Construct the calibration curve
Before you construct a calibration curve, you should set parameters.
5.3.1 K-Factor method
K-Factor method is used to perform quantitative measurement, as you know the calibration curve.
You can construct a calibration curve by inputting the factor and the intercept.
First, make sure the measurement method is ―K-Factor‖. Press key in the case of quantitation
parameters setting page to gain access to parameters setting page. Press key to return to
the preceding page, as shown in Fig. 5.9.
Fig. 5.9 Parameters setting page of K-Factor method
The displayed formula is ―ConcK*Abs+B‖. Please set the Slope K and Intercept B by pressing
and key separately.
Set the slope of calibration curve
On the parameters setting page of K-Factor method, press key to set slope K, as
shown in Fig. 5.10.
Fig. 5.10 Set the slope of K-Factor method
